I would like to finally begin talking about those elephants I promised to comment on back in blog #3! I watched a program on the science channel about this monstrous animals...
...they are some of the largest animals living on land. They reach not hundreds of pounds but tons of pounds. They are also the most beloved of all animals by children!
Their personalities are much alike to our own, they are raised by mothers, aunts, and grandmothers within their hurd...they grow and live with the same elephants their whole life...it is very rare for an elephant to be separated from the pact...unless it is a male elephant and then they must leave if the alpha male elephant feels threatened! Anyway they are born into a family and a community (just like humans). They learn from elders about what is acceptable within their herd (just like humans). When one member of the herd dies they have a mass ceremony for the past one. They actually cry and touch the dead elephant for days...until they have to stop so they can move on to find food and shelter (but they will mourn for their loss for days sometimes weeks).
